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Type: Different materials like PVC, cast iron, or copper have varying costs.
- Length of the Drain Line: Longer drain lines require more materials and labor.
- Depth of Installation: Deeper installations may need more excavation and specialized equipment.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as can increase labor cost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Labor Rates: Rates can vary based on the contractor and local labor market.
- Existing Infrastructure: The condition and type of existing plumbing can affect installation complexity and c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task | Average Cost |
|---|---|
| Basic Drain Line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Trenchless Installation |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Excavation Costs | $500 - $1,500 |
| Material Costs (per foot) | $10 - $30 |
| Permits and Inspection Fees | $100 - $500 |
| Additional Labor (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
| Repair of Existing Lines | $1,000 - $2,500 |
